Definition of magistratus minores

Magistratus minores were officials in ancient Rome who had limited powers. They were not as important as the magistratus maiores, who had more authority. The magistratus minores had specific jobs and could only do certain things. For example, some were in charge of public buildings, while others were responsible for making sure people followed the rules about weights and measures. Serving as a magistratus minor was a way for people to start their careers in government and work their way up to more important positions.
